Background
With the continuous development of science and technology, new processes of various new materials are developed and used. The metal plate has the characteristics of light weight, high strength, low cost, good performance and the like, and is widely applied to the fields of electronic appliances, communication, automobile industry, medical appliances and the like. In the production process of the sheet metal parts, stamping equipment is mostly needed to be used for processing the sheet metal. The stamping device for sheet metal component production that provides in patent CN202121295338.6 can fix the panel beating on the punching press seat by oneself, and the punching press of being convenient for has greatly improved production precision, has effectively solved the manual work and has fixed and caused the slower problem of processing to the panel beating. Although the punching device effectively improves the production efficiency, the practical use process finds that when the two hands of a patient are not separated from the processing station, the punching device can still work, the potential safety hazard is large, meanwhile, due to the problem of punching vibration, the device needs to be overhauled regularly and wearing parts need to be replaced, the overhaul period is short, and the economical efficiency is poor.

As shown in fig. 1 to 5, a stamping device is used in sheet metal component production, including the cabinet body 1 and frame 10, the cabinet body 1 adopts the design of indent formula, the indent department of the cabinet body 1 is provided with foot switch 2, 1 one side of the cabinet body is embedded to have hydraulic pressure case 24, air pump case 25 and control box 23, hydraulic pressure case 24 sets up between air pump case 25 and control box 23, fixedly connected with workstation 3 on the cabinet body 1, 1 one side fixedly connected with frame 10 of the cabinet body, integrated into one piece sets up in strengthening rib 11 on the frame 10, the one end fixedly connected with punching press cylinder 12 of frame 10, the output fixedly connected with punching press movable mould 14 of punching press cylinder 12, two guide posts 13 of fixedly connected with on the punching press movable mould 14, guide post 13 is embedded on frame 10, foot switch 2 is convenient for with both hands interoperation, work efficiency is improved, strengthening rib 11 plays the effect of steady support, punching press cylinder 12 provides punching press power for the device, guide post 13 plays the effect of direction.
Wherein, fixedly connected with mounting panel 5 on the workstation 3, the last embedded one row of laser sensor 4 that has of mounting panel 5, four buffering guide pillars 16 of fixedly connected with on the mounting panel 5, laser sensor 4 plays the effect of detecting the foreign matter, and buffering guide pillar 16 plays the effect of direction.
The mounting plate 5 is fixedly connected with a main buffer spring 18 and six auxiliary buffer springs 17, the other end of the main buffer spring 18 is provided with a support plate 6, the support plate 6 is fixedly connected with a punching fixed die 15, the punching fixed die 15 and the auxiliary buffer springs 17 are sleeved on a buffer guide post 16, and the main buffer spring 18 and the auxiliary buffer springs 17 play a role in buffer protection.
Fixedly connected with moves spacing 7 on the mounting panel 5, moves fixedly connected with on the spacing 7 and compresses tightly cylinder 8, compresses tightly 8 output end fixedly connected with pressure strip 9 of cylinder, compresses tightly cylinder 8 and provides the power that compresses tightly for the device.
The other side fixedly connected with of mounting panel 5 is fixed a limit frame 20, and two uide bushings 26 of fixedly connected with on the fixed a limit frame 20, one side of uide bushing 26 is provided with locking handle 21, and locking handle 21 is convenient for adjust the device.
A limiting plate 19 is arranged on one side, away from the guide sleeve 26, of the limiting frame 20, two support guide pillars 22 are fixedly connected to one side of the limiting plate 19, the guide sleeve 26 is sleeved on the support guide pillars 22, and the guide sleeve 26 and the support guide pillars 22 play a supporting and guiding role.
The utility model discloses a theory of operation is: during the use, starting drive, place the panel beating material on punching press cover half 15, foot presses foot switch 2 once, it works to compress tightly cylinder 8, compress tightly fixedly through pressure strip 9 to the material, both hands leave the material and break away from behind the punching press position, start the punching press button, laser sensor 4 inspects the foreign matter, if detect no foreign matter, then punching press cylinder 12 works, accomplish stamping process, if detect there is the foreign matter, then punching press cylinder 12 does not move, control box 23 begins to report to the police, remind operating personnel to withdraw the arm or inspect equipment, device structural design is reasonable, installation convenient to use, not only can carry out the automatic fixation to the material through compressing tightly cylinder 8, can also detect whether operating personnel arm breaks away from the punching press position through laser sensor 4 simultaneously, practicality and security are higher, through the design of locking handle 21, uide bushing 26 and support guide pillar 22, can adjust the position of limiting plate 19, the application scope of device has greatly been improved, and simultaneously, design through main buffer spring 18 and vice buffer spring 17, the shock resistance of device has been increased, the maintenance cycle of the device of reduction, economy is better.
